CANADA'S NAVAL BILL.
DEBATE CONTINUED. By Telegraph.— Association.—Copyright (Received March 11, 9.5 pan.) Ottawa, March 11. Thb debate on the Government's Naval Bill (which provides for the gift of three battleships to the Mother Country), which was adjourned at midnight on Saturday, was resumed in the House of Commons yesterday. The discussion is likely to last for another week.
